It is in the union of the Ascending and the Descending currents that harmony is found, and not in any war between the two. It seems that only when the Ascending and the Descending are united can both be saved. And if we - if you and I - do not contribute to this union, then it is very possible that not only will we destroy the only Earth we have, we will forfeit the only heaven we might otherwise embrace.
Interpretation
True harmony arises when opposing forces work together rather than in conflict.
This quote by Ken Wilber emphasizes the importance of unity between opposing currents in life, suggesting that only through cooperation can we achieve balance and save both our world and our potential for spiritual fulfillment. It warns against the dangers of conflict and encourages collaboration as essential for preservation and enlightenment.
